TWU members and delegates have worked hard to ensure another player in the express/courier industry is part of the TWU family and enjoys all the rights and conditions that go along with being a strong union yard.
Up until recently Hunter Express employees were governed by anti union management and targeted if in the union. Membership has now exceeded 80% and a strong delegate structure has been appointed, representing the needs of all members. As a result, management have gone from being aggressively anti union to meeting with delegates on a weekly basis to resolve any issues faced by the workforce.

It is because of the hard work of delegates and activists that these members can now avoid persecution by management and create a strong, healthy and safe work environment. The TWU will fight to ensure that all companies in the courier and express industries treat their employees fairly and compensate them for the hard work they do.
